On Friday morning, X and Grok went offline for users around the world on both the websites and apps. Outage reports began spiking on DownDetector around 10:00AM ET, while Cisco’s ThousandEyes outage map noted over 600 X servers around the world that were having problems. Instagram has rolled out Your Algorithm, a new feature that lets users control the kind of content they see on Reels by adding or removing topics, giving people more say over what shows up in their feed.
